Shopee SPayLater: Understanding Credit Limits
Shopee SPayLater is a convenient payment solution that allows Shopee users to purchase items now and pay later. The platform offers a maximum credit limit of RM10,000. However, it’s important to note that this limit is not guaranteed and can vary depending on individual circumstances.
Factors Influencing Credit Limit
The credit limit assigned to each SPayLater user is determined by a combination of factors, including:
- Personal creditworthiness
- Payment history
- Income and expenses
Shopee uses these factors to assess the user’s ability to repay the debt and sets the credit limit accordingly.
Personal Creditworthiness
Personal creditworthiness is a key factor in determining credit limits. This includes:
- Credit score
- Credit report
- History of loan repayments
Users with a good credit history and a high credit score are more likely to qualify for higher credit limits.
Payment History
Shopee also considers the user’s payment history with SPayLater. Consistent on-time payments demonstrate financial responsibility and can lead to an increased credit limit.
Income and Expenses
Shopee may also evaluate the user’s income and expenses to determine their ability to repay the debt. Users with a stable income and a low debt-to-income ratio are more likely to be approved for higher credit limits.
Conclusion
While Shopee SPayLater offers a maximum credit limit of RM10,000, the actual limit assigned to individual users can vary. Understanding the factors that influence credit limits is crucial for managing SPayLater accounts responsibly. Users should strive to maintain a good credit history, make on-time payments, and keep their debt-to-income ratio low to maximize their credit limits.
